DOC20 is an initiative of socially-involved entrepreneurs and organizations that have committed themselves to coaching young people into making choices from the heart. DOC20 mentors young people on how to turn their dreams and passions into concrete initiatives. DOC20 aspires to work with organizations, companies and (educational) institutions that work with young people and want to embed its approach in the education curriculum.

Methodology


DOC20 is designing initiatives with partners and businesses around concrete questions or needs, whereby youngsters are invited by means of cooperation partners, networks, universities, colleges and individual applications. The process aims at offering professional facilitation, innovative working methods and safe spaces; the result is that participants can be open and vulnerable and make contact with their heart and deeper drives, thereby becoming responsible for their lives.

The DOC20 methodology is based on Otto Scharmer’s transformation methodology Theory U, which aims to shape the future based on the now as opposed to merely learning from past experiences. Scharmer calls it presensing the future, a combination of the words: ‘presence’ and ‘sensing’. The main point is that everyone has a blind spot—the deepest passion disguised in dogmas, assumptions, social and educational systems, fears. The DOC20 programme aims at discovering this blind spot to allow new ideas and initiatives to develop. See also: www.Ottoscharmer.com
